如何使用最新的应用程序目录获取 nextjs 13 应用程序内的路由路径名? “服务器端”[重复]

2024-03-13

我正在 Next.js 13 中使用实验性的 appDir,并且想要获取请求的 URL 路径。在进行重定向之前,我需要此信息来设置搜索参数。 我想获取服务器端的请求路径。

有一个与此类似的问题。如何使用 Next 13 获取应用程序目录中的当前路径名? https://stackoverflow.com/questions/74584091/how-to-get-current-pathname-in-app-directory-with-next-13然而,它涉及在客户端获取路径名。

我尝试查看布局选项,它只有子项和参数的道具。我将无法使用该信息重建 URL。我想知道服务器端的请求来自哪里。我怎样才能实现这个目标?


Nextjs13 app dir 还没有一个很好的 API。如果 props 能传递下来就好了segment.

现在,您可以使用children.props.childProp.segment获取您的路线在服务器上的路径。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

如何使用最新的应用程序目录获取 nextjs 13 应用程序内的路由路径名? “服务器端”[重复] 的相关文章

随机推荐